I. System Working Principles
The dry feeding system for activated carbon in water treatment primarily includes core components such as the activated carbon storage unit, quantitative dosing device, mixing reactor, and delivery pipelines. The workflow is as follows:
The activated carbon storage unit stores carefully screened and activated carbon particles, maintaining their excellent adsorption performance.
The quantitative dosing device precisely controls the amount of activated carbon added based on actual water quality conditions and treatment requirements, using pneumatic or electric mechanisms to deliver the activated carbon evenly and continuously into the water.
Once added, the activated carbon fully interacts with the water to be treated in the mixing reactor. Leveraging its large specific surface area and porous structure, it performs physical and chemical adsorption of harmful substances in the water, achieving deep purification.
After adsorption treatment, the water flows through the delivery pipelines to subsequent processes such as clarification and filtration, ensuring the effluent meets predetermined quality standards.
II. System Features and Advantages
The dry feeding method effectively prevents activated carbon from moisture absorption, preserving its adsorption activity and reducing microbial growth issues associated with wet carbon.
The system is highly automated, easy to operate, and allows real-time monitoring and adjustment of the activated carbon dosage to adapt to changes in water quality, ensuring consistent treatment results.
The use of a dry feeding system reduces losses of activated carbon during transportation and storage, improving its utilization efficiency.
Regeneration of activated carbon is relatively straightforward, and a portion of the carbon can be recycled and reused after appropriate treatment, thereby reducing costs.
